How your CFO gets chosen, before you ever meet them.
With more than thirty sectors and a hundred and eighty seats running at once, matching is the part of this that a solo operator cannot do at all. Four things decide it.
01
The shape of the business
How the money moves through it. Whether you bill before you deliver, hold stock, carry work in progress or run assets against debt. This is what actually decides who fits.
02
The sector
We lead finance in more than thirty. Where we have a lead who has run your industry before, that is who you get, and they arrive knowing which number governs it.
03
What is happening right now
A raise, a cash squeeze, a sale, a systems failure, a lender losing patience. Different situations call for different people, and we match to the situation, not just the sector.
04
The fit in the room
You meet them in the first hour, before anything is signed, and the choice is yours. With a hundred and eighty seats running we always have someone else to put in front of you.

How the same standard holds across a hundred and eighty seats at once.
A firm this size only works if the client in Alberta and the client in Georgia get the same quality of thinking. That is not culture. It is method, and it is written down.
ONE METHOD
Every engagement runs the same diagnostic, the same week-three assessment and the same ninety-day review, whatever the sector or the size.
ONE PLATFORM
Every client is reported on tooling our own engineers built and maintain, so a specialist joining your file already knows where everything is.
ONE REVIEW
Every seat is reviewed internally each quarter against what was written down at week three, by someone who is not the person holding it.
ONE ANSWER
Whoever does the work, your CFO is the person accountable for it and the person you call. Nothing gets routed around them.
